Form E-3005 Rev F GS-01-001 PDS: Rev :B STATUS:Released Printed: Oct 13, 2014 NUMBER TYPE GS-12-216 PRODUCT SPECIFICATION TITLE PAGE EyeMax TM Cable Assemblies REVISION 4 of 12 AUTHORIZATION B DATE Tom Feng 14 Oct. 13 CLASSIFICATION UNRESTRICTED 6.0 Electrical Characteristics 6.1 Eye Pattern - The eye opening shall exceed the diamond shaped mask when measured in accordance with EIA 364-107. The following details shall apply: a. b. c. d. Data Rate - 2.5 Gb/s 1.0 Vpp excitation Mask Width - .75 unit intervals or 300 ps minimum Mask Height - 316 mV minimum 6.2 Jitter - The peak-to-peak jitter shall not exceed .25 unit intervals or 100 ps when measured in accordance with EIA 364-107. The following details shall apply: a. Data Rate - 2.5 Gb/s 6.3 Differential Impedance - Regardless of length, the average value measured for the cable assembly shall be 100 10 . The following details shall apply: a. Rise time - .25 unit intervals or 100 ps. (20% to 80%) b. Points of measurement - Includes test board, connector interface, and the cable assembly. c. Reference - EIA 364-108. 6.4 Between Pair Skew - The average value measured over the propagation delay of the mated connector and cable assembly shall not exceed 50 ps/meter. The following details shall apply: a. Rise time - 100 ps. b. Points of measurement - Includes connector, cable to connector interface, and termination pads. c. Reference - EIA 364-103. 6.5 Differential Insertion Loss - The insertion loss of mated connectors and cable assembly shall not exceed 10.0 dB. The following details shall apply: a. Frequency - up to 1.25 GHz. b. Reference - test board effects removed per EIA 364-101. 6.6 Differential Return Loss - The return loss of mated connectors and cable assembly shall be greater than 10.0 dB. The following details shall apply: a. Frequency - up to 1.25 GHz. b. Reference - test board effects removed per EIA 364-101. 6.7 EMI Effectiveness - The shielding performance of mated connectors and cable assembly shall exceed 40.0 dB. The following details shall apply: a. Frequency - up to 1.00 GHz. b. Reference - EIA 364-66A. This document is the property of and embodies CONFIDENTIAL and PROPRIETARY information of FCI. Form E-3005 Rev F GS-01-001 PDS: Rev :B STATUS:Released Printed: Oct 13, 2014 NUMBER TYPE GS-12-216 PRODUCT SPECIFICATION TITLE PAGE EyeMax TM Cable Assemblies REVISION 6 of 12 AUTHORIZATION B DATE Tom Feng 14 Oct. 13 CLASSIFICATION UNRESTRICTED 7.0 Mechanical Characteristics 7.1 Mating/Unmating Force - The force readings to mate a receptacle connector and compatible plug is detailed in GS-12-209. 7.2 Connector Durability - The cycle life shall exceed 250 mating cycles. Reference GS-12-209. 7.3 Retention Force - In accordance with EIA 364-38, the force required to dislodge the cable from the back shell assembly shall not be less than 16.9 lbs. (75 N). The cable assembly should not display any physical damage and meet the requirements of paragraph 6.3 and 6.10. a. Head Speed - 25.4 mm / minute 7.4 Vibration (Random) - In accordance with EIA 364-28, the cable assembly shall meet the requirements 6.10 following testing. a. b. c. d. e. Test Condition - VII, Letter D Vibration Amplitude- 0.2 G/Hz. Between 20-500Hz. Minimum. Duration - 15 minutes along each of three perpendicular directions Mounting - Rigidly mount assemblies No discontinuities greater than 1 microsecond 7.5 Minimum Bend Radius - For raw cable less than or equal to 1/2 inch in diameter, the minimum distance to complete a 90 degree bend including the connector is 4 inches. For larger diameter cable, the minimum inside radius is 4 times the cable diameter plus 2.000 inches for the connector. The singleended cable assembly should be bent one time over the correct mandrel in 4 independent directions. See Figure 1. The cable assembly should meet the requirements of 6.3 and 6.10 7.6 Flex Test - Flex testing is used to evaluate the quality of the raw cable. See Figure 2 for test set-up. For raw cable less than or equal to 1/2 inch in diameter, the fixture radius is 6 inches. For larger diameter cable, the fixture radius is 4 times the cable diameter plus 4.00 inches for the connector and relief. After 15 cycles the cable assembly shall meet the requirements of paragraph 6.3 and 6.10. Note: Flex testing is an FCI internal specification. Form E-3005 Rev F GS-01-001 PDS: Rev :B STATUS:Released Printed: Oct 13, 2014 NUMBER TYPE GS-12-216 PRODUCT SPECIFICATION TITLE PAGE EyeMax TM Cable Assemblies REVISION 7 of 12 AUTHORIZATION B DATE Tom Feng 14 Oct. 13 CLASSIFICATION UNRESTRICTED 8.0 Environmental Conditions After exposure to the following environmental conditions in accordance with the specified test procedure and/or details, the product shall show no physical damage. 8.1 Thermal Shock - In accordance with EIA 364-32, cycle the cable assemblies in a thermal chamber. After 5 cycles, the cable assembly shall meet the requirements 6.10. a. b. c. d. Test Duration - 5 cycles. Temperature Range - Between -55 and +85 degrees Celsius Time at Each Temperature - 30 minutes Transfer Time - 5 minutes, maximum 8.2 High Temperature Life - In accordance with EIA 364-17, loosely coiled cable assemblies should be placed in the test environment. After exposure the cable assembly shall meet the requirements 6.10. a. b. c. d.
